Output 58d8631cd2c6430885889067c58ca7ed7447e37ac83a2c08b7c8f7d64eb7db3b:0

value
2038576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a642fee60e242c618958fd9ce981b361af6a8b OP_EQUAL
address
3HFKyDk1P8NLg3k1ZmrQstFVNUMzeQ3RtS
transaction
58d8631cd2c6430885889067c58ca7ed7447e37ac83a2c08b7c8f7d64eb7db3b
spent
true